About the author

Konstantinos Thomaidis is a Lecturer in Drama and Theatre at the University of Portsmouth. He is joint founder of the Centre for Interdisciplinary Voice Studies, co-convenes the Performer Training working group at TaPRA and is founding editor of the Journal of Interdisciplinary Voice Studies.
Ben Macpherson is Senior Lecturer and Course Leader for Musical Theatre at the University of Portsmouth. He is joint founder of the Centre for Interdisciplinary Voice Studies, a founding editor of the Journal of Interdisciplinary Voice Studies and composer of musical theatre.
